The Biggest Fantasy Football Questions For Each Team in Week 12 (Ep. 1859)
FantasyPros - Fantasy Football Podcast
The Biggest Fantasy Football Questions For Each Team in Week 12 (Ep. 1859)
00:00 / 1:02:35